Advice on what to buy: 2011 Cannondale CAAD8 tiagra vs 2004 Trek 5200
I've always loved to ride but this will be my first road bike. i've been riding a hybrid and a fixie but signed up for a tri this fall and want to spend more of my time biking. Both bikes are in very good condition and have no additional mods/changes in hardware.
2011 CAAD8 comes with tiagra components ~$500.
2004 5200 comes with ultegra components ~$700.
I would like to keep this bike for a long time and only upgrade components if necessary. Any thoughts?

Given the choices you listed I might consider spending slightly more to buy a new bike. My thinking is why buy a 10 year old Trek when you could buy a 2013-2014 model Allez, Caad8, Trek 1.2/1.5, or even a Fuji or GT from performance and upgrade as needed!

You could buy a brand new aluminum bike with Tiagra components from bikes direct for $500. I wouldn't buy either of those bikes for that kind of money.
